Pi Network token unlock

On April 18, Pi Network completed a mainnet token unlock event. About 5.3 million Pi tokens entered circulation, which is estimated to be worth approximately $926,000 at the current market price. This is part of Pi Network’s ongoing transition from an early, controlled distribution stage to a fully open mainnet environment. The unlock event increases market liquidity in the ecosystem, but it also sparks discussions within the community.

Market Liquidity and Supply-Demand Pressure: A Two-Sided Effect

The market impact of this unlock event has a dual nature.

In terms of liquidity, the additional 5.3 million Pi tokens inject new tradable assets into the market, which helps enable smoother trading, reduce slippage, and support broader market activity.

In terms of supply-demand balance, if demand does not grow in step with supply, large-scale unlock events in the cryptocurrency market often come with short-term downward pressure. Investor sentiment, expectations regarding the timing of subsequent unlocks, and the actual adoption progress of the Pi Network ecosystem are the three key variables that determine how the market absorbs this supply expansion. Pi Network Agreement 22.1 Confirmation deadline, v21.2 nodes will automatically disconnect

Pi Network Mainnet Node Operators Agreement 22.1’s upgrade deadline is April 27. After the deadline, nodes that continue running version v21.2 will automatically disconnect from the mainnet, losing the eligibility to process transactions, validate blocks, and receive node rewards. The CEX technical guide also confirms that the deadline for Agreement 23.0 has been moved up from May 18 to May 11, which is one week earlier than the original schedule.

Pi Network launches the PiRC1 token framework, banning projects that have no real-world applications from issuing tokens

Pi Network unveiled the Pi Token Design Framework PiRC1 on April 22 as part of the Protocol V22 upgrade. PiRC1’s core rule is: only projects that already have deployable applications within the Pi ecosystem and that have real user demand are eligible to issue tokens. Token proceeds do not flow to the project team; instead, they flow into a perpetual liquidity pool anchored by Pi Coin to prevent rug-pull behavior.
